CO6 postcode area

The CO6 postcode district spans 11 neighbourhoods (MSOAs) in Babergh, Braintree, Colchester. Area Scores range from 42 to 77 across them.

In summary

Within the CO6 district, West Bergholt & Wormingford is the strongest performer at 78 out of 100 (#1,513 of 6,856 nationally); Central Colchester is the weakest at 42. 6 of the 11 rank in the least-deprived third of England; none falls in the most-deprived third. House prices stretch as far as the scores do: medians run from £242,000 in Central Colchester to £490,000 in Horkesley Heath, Langham & Dedham — a 2.0× gap within the CO6 district. Note that the district straddles 3 local authorities — Babergh, Braintree and Colchester — so its neighbourhoods answer to different councils.
